区块链app源码-开发一个区块链app多少钱
1、区块链app源码
区块链技术近年来备受关注,被认为是一项具有大潮性潜力的技术。区块链应用的不断扩大,越来越多的开发者开始关注区块链App的开发。本站将介绍区块链App源码的重要性以及一些常见的区块链App源码。
区块链App源码是指开发者编写的用于创建区块链应用程序的代码。由于区块链技术的特殊性,开发区块链App需要一定的技术知识和经验。区块链App源码的存在非常重要,它可以助力开发者更好地理解和学习区块链技术,快速上手开发自己的应用程序。
区块链App源码的开放性也是其重要特点之一。许多开发者将自己开发的区块链App源码开源,这为其他开发者提供了学习和考虑的机会。通过研究和分析开源的区块链App源码,开发者可以更好地理解区块链技术的实现原理和应用方式,从而提高自己的开发能力。
常见的区块链App源码包括数字货币钱包、去中心化交易所、区块链游戏等。数字货币钱包是最常见的区块链App,它用于管理和交易数字货币。开发者可以通过学习数字货币钱包的源码,了解如何生成和管理数字货币的私钥、公钥以及地址,以及如何进行交易和查询余额等操作。
去中心化交易所是另一个常见的区块链App,它通过智能合约实现交易的自动化和去中心化。开发者可以通过学习去中心化交易所的源码,了解如何设计和实现智能合约,以及如何处理交易的撮合和结算等问题。
区块链游戏是近年来兴起的一种新型游戏形式,它将区块链技术与游戏机制相结合,为玩家提供更加公平和透明的游戏体验。开发者可以通过学习区块链游戏的源码,了解如何设计和实现游戏的规则和奖励机制,以及如何保证游戏结果的公平性。
除了以上提到的几种常见的区块链App源码,还有许多其他类型的源码可供开发者学习和考虑。例如,区块链身份认证、供应链管理、医疗健康等领域的应用程序。通过学习这些源码,开发者可以不断提升自己的技术水平,开发出更加创新和实用的区块链应用。
区块链App源码对于开发者来说具有重要意义。它不仅可以助力开发者更好地理解和学习区块链技术,还可以为开发者提供考虑和借鉴的机会。通过研究和分析区块链App源码,开发者可以不断提升自己的技术能力,开发出更加创新和实用的区块链应用。
2、开发一个区块链app多少钱
区块链技术作为一种分布式账本技术,近年来在各行各业引起了广泛关注。开发一个区块链app需要投入一定的人力、物力和财力。那么,开发一个区块链app到底需要多少钱呢?
开发一个区块链app需要考虑的成本包括人力成本、技术成本和运营成本。人力成本是指开发团队的薪酬和培训费用。技术成本则包括硬件设备、软件工具和开发平台的费用。运营成本包括服务器租用费用、维护费用和推广费用等。
人力成本是开发一个区块链app的重要组成部分。根据项目的复杂性和规模,需要组建一个合适的开发团队,包括项目经理、架构师、开发工程师和测试工程师等。这些人员的薪酬根据其经验和能力而定,薪酬水平在市场平均水平的基础上有所浮动。
技术成本是开发一个区块链app的另一个重要方面。开发团队需要购买适当的硬件设备和软件工具,如服务器、开发工具和测试工具等。选择合适的开发平台也需要一定的费用。这些费用根据具体需求和选择的产品而定,可以根据市场行情进行合理的预算。
运营成本是开发一个区块链app的长期支出。这包括服务器租用费用、维护费用和推广费用等。服务器租用费用是指为了保证app的稳定运行而需要租用的服务器空间和带宽等资源。维护费用包括对app进行修复和升级的费用。推广费用是为了让更多的用户了解和使用app而进行的宣传和推广活动。
开发一个区块链app的费用是比较昂贵的,需要投入一定的人力、物力和财力。具体的费用根据项目的规模和复杂性而定,可以根据实际情况进行合理的预算。还需要注意的是,开发一个区块链app不仅仅是一次性的投入,还需要长期的运营和维护,这也需要一定的费用支持。
开发一个区块链app需要综合考虑人力成本、技术成本和运营成本等多个方面的费用。根据项目的具体需求和预算,可以制定合理的开发计划和费用预算。通过合理的投入和管理,开发一个成功的区块链app将为企业带来更多的商机和发展机会。
3、区块链金融应用实战源码
区块链技术作为一种分布式账本技术,已经在金融领域得到了广泛应用。本站将以“区块链金融应用实战源码”为主题,介绍区块链金融应用的实际案例,并聊聊其优势和挑战。
区块链金融应用实战源码是指基于区块链技术开发的金融应用的源代码。这些源码可以助力开发人员理解和学习如何利用区块链技术构建金融应用,并在实践中进行改进和创新。
区块链金融应用的实际案例包括但不限于数字货币、智能合约、供应链金融和跨境支付等。其中,数字货币是区块链金融应用的典型代表。比特币作为第一个区块链数字货币,通过去中心化的方式实现了点对点的价值传输,避免了传统金融体系中的中心化风险。以比特币为基础,还衍生出了众多其他的数字货币,如以太坊、莱特币等。
智能合约是另一个重要的区块链金融应用。智能合约是一种自动执行的合约,其中的条款和条件以计算机代码的形式编写,并且在区块链上执行。智能合约可以实现自动化的交易和结算,减少了人为干预的风险,提高了交易的效率和安全性。
供应链金融是利用区块链技术改进传统供应链金融模式的一种应用。通过将供应链上的各个环节信息记录在区块链上,可以实现供应链的透明度和可追溯性,减少信息不对称和欺诈风险。区块链技术还可以实现供应链金融的快速融资和结算,提高了资金的使用效率和流动性。
跨境支付是区块链金融应用的另一个重要领域。传统跨境支付通常需要通过中间银行进行结算,费用高昂且时间较长。而基于区块链技术的跨境支付可以实现点对点的直接支付,无需中间银行参与,从而降低了成本和时间。
尽管区块链金融应用具有许多优势,但也面临一些挑战。区块链技术的可扩展性和性能仍然是一个问题,需要进一步的研究和改进。区块链金融应用的监管和法律框架也需要进一步完善,以确保安全和合规性。用户教育和普及也是推广区块链金融应用的重要任务。
区块链金融应用实战源码为开发人员提供了学习和实践的机会,推动了区块链技术在金融领域的应用。技术的不断进步和应用场景的扩大,区块链金融应用有望在未来发挥更大的作用,为金融行业带来更多的创新和变革。
4、区块链dapp程序开发
区块链dapp程序开发是当前互联网领域的热门之一。区块链技术的不断发展和应用场景的不断拓展,越来越多的开发者开始关注和参与到区块链dapp程序的开发中。
区块链技术的核心是去中心化和分布式账本,它通过密码学和共识算法保证了数据的安全性和可信度。而dapp(去中心化应用)是基于区块链技术构建的应用程序,它不依赖于中心化的服务器,而是通过智能合约在区块链上运行。
区块链dapp程序开发的核心技术是智能合约。智能合约是一种以代码形式存在的合约,它可以自动执行合约中设定的条件和规则。通过智能合约,开发者可以构建各种类型的应用程序,如数字货币钱包、去中心化交易所、游戏等。
在区块链dapp程序开发中,开发者需要选择合适的区块链平台。目前,以以太坊为代表的公有链平台和以超级账本为代表的联盟链平台是最为常见的选择。公有链平台具有去中心化、安全性高的特点,适合构建开放的应用程序;而联盟链平台则更适合构建企业级应用,具有更高的性能和隐私保护。
在开发区块链dapp程序时,开发者需要掌握一些基本的技术知识。开发者需要了解区块链的基本原理和工作机制,熟悉智能合约的编写和部署。开发者需要掌握一种或多种编程语言,如Solidity、Go、JavaScript等。开发者还需要了解一些开发框架和工具,如以太坊开发框架Truffle、Remix等。
区块链dapp程序开发的过程中,开发者需要考虑一些关键问题。首先是安全性问题,智能合约的漏洞可能导致用户资产的丢失,因此开发者需要注重代码的安全性和审计。其次是用户体验问题,区块链dapp程序相比传统应用程序的交互方式更为复杂,开发者需要设计简洁、友好的界面,提升用户体验。最后是性能问题,区块链的扩展性仍然是一个挑战,开发者需要优化代码和选择合适的技术方案,提高应用程序的性能。
区块链dapp程序开发是一个充满挑战和机遇的领域。区块链技术的不断发展和应用场景的不断拓展,区块链dapp程序将在未来发挥越来越重要的作用。作为开发者,我们应该不断学习和探索,积极参与到区块链dapp程序的开发中,为推动区块链技术的发展做出贡献。
3D知识网 - 分享有价值知识版权声明:以上内容作者已申请原创保护,未经允许不得转载,侵权必究!授权事宜、对本内容有异议或投诉,敬请联系网站管理员,我们将尽快回复您,谢谢合作!